Review of Klover Smart 120 wood pellet cooker

Surpassed all expectations so far

Vickie Ward 7 years ago

We are building a house and have been living in one part of it for 18 months now. Our Smart 120 went in a year ago and we can tell you the story so far.

We've been using the Smart for hot water for the last year but aren't cooking on it much yet. We are now using it for direct hot water and to run the underfloor heating to dry out our newly plastered walls.

My husband does cook a perfect bread roll each day in it - he used to do the same in a brand new Aga (previous house), but the results in the Smart are actually better! Even though the Aga is notorious for not drying out food like a convection oven, the Smart is even better and regarding bread baking, seems to work almost like a steam oven.

Other than that we've only done scrambled egg, boiled a few kettles and cooked the odd casserole - we've found it very quick and responsive. The oven looked like it might be quite narrow, but that is deceptive - it is actually narrow at the front but deep and every one of my pans fit into it, albeit sideways on.

I am a very ambitious cook and intend to put the Smart through it's paces. Although I think we will use the large cooking space on the top for most cooking, which because we had the AGA, I hadn't done for years. Looking forward to it.

Other than that? The flame is lovely to look at and having a programmable wood burner that heats all of the hot water we might need and that we can cook on is brilliant.
